When is the Best Time to Rent a Boat in Marbella?
The typical boating season in Marbella is divided into Low Season (October-March), Mid Season (April-May) and High Season (June-September), with July and August being the most popular months for boat rentals and charters.
However, off-peak seasons, such as late spring and early autumn, offer the advantage of fewer crowds while still enjoying pleasant weather, pleasant sea temperatures and making this an ideal time for a more peaceful yacht charter experience.
While Marbella enjoys a year-round yachting season, the best times to rent a boat are categorized below:
-
November to March: Great time to experience sailing and observe marine wildlife. Can you swim? Sure, if you’re up for a cold dip!
-
April to May: The perfect time to enjoy mild weather, lower prices, fewer crowds and observe marine wildlife. Good time to take a dolphin watching experience.
-
June to August: The best time to rent a boat in Marbella and do water activities is in summer. With great variety of water activities (jetskis, watersports, cocktail bars in the middle of the sea etc.) and high concentration of yachts at sea. Additionally, popular beach clubs and fine dining establishments are open, allowing you to fully indulge in the luxurious Marbella lifestyle.
-
September to October: Ideal for those who prefer a late summer escape with warm temperatures and pleasant warm calm seas, while still benefiting of the lower price season and the variety of water activities. Fishing this time of the year is also a demanded activity.
Marbella Weather Conditions Throughout the Year
The Mediterranean climate of Marbella ensures pleasant temperatures throughout the year. Peak winter months bring the mild temperatures ranging from 10°C (50°F) to 20°C (68°F) and the sunny sky makes Marbella a warm and pleasant place to escape the cold. Peak summer months July and August can bring intense heat, often exceeding 30°C (86°F). Mid season tempreratures April-May and September-October bring pleasant temperatures around 20º-25º.
Renting a boat before the height of summer allows you to enjoy warm yet comfortable temperatures. The sea remains inviting for swimming, snorkeling, and other water activities without the discomfort of extreme heat. The warmest sea temperature registered in Marbella are in August, in August 2024 being 26.3ºC (79ºF).
Here’s a breakdown of the usual temperatures in Marbella:
- January: 15-18°C (sea: 16°C)
- February: 16-20°C (sea: 15°C)
- March: 18-22°C (sea: 16°C)
- April: 22-26°C (sea: 17°C)
- May: 24-28°C (sea: 17°C)
- June: 26-30°C (sea: 18-20°C)
- July: 30-35°C (sea: 19-22°C)
- August: 32-38°C (sea: 22-26°C)
- September: 30°C (sea: 23-26°C)
- October: 24-28°C (sea: 20°C)
- November: 20-25°C (sea: 18-19°C)
- December: 17-23°C (sea: 16-18°C)

2. Comfortable Weather Conditions
Marbella boasts a mild Mediterranean climate with hot summers and mild winters. Sailing conditions are ideally calm, with steady winds, which contribute to the overall pleasant yachting experience. Despite occasional rain in winter, the rest of the year remains predominantly dry, making Marbella a year-round yacht charter destination. The sea remains inviting for swimming, snorkeling, and other water activities without the discomfort of extreme heat.
Whether you enjoy jet skiing, paddleboarding, fishing, or diving, the calmer seas before the high season provide the perfect setting for watersports. Winds are generally moderate, ensuring smooth sailing, while water visibility remains optimal for underwater adventures.
